Description

Indian postcard dated around 1913, with two stamps: one of 3 pice and one of 1/2 anna, both bearing the effigy of King George V. The reverse is fully covered with Devanagari script, with a Latin script signature 'Didiwana' at the bottom right. An Indian postmark is visible, as well as an English note: 'THE ANNOCKED CARD IS INTENDED FOR THE ANSWER.'
